How to Understand and Calculate Casino Comps
Casino comps are complimentary rewards offered by casinos to encourage more play and foster customer loyalty. These benefits can include free meals, hotel stays, show tickets, or even cashback offers. Understanding how comps work can greatly enhance your casino experience and maximize the value you receive from your play. The key to mastering casino comps is knowing how they are calculated and what factors influence their availability and generosity.
Generally, casino comps are determined based on your average bet size, the time spent playing, and the type of games you engage with. Casinos track your gameplay through player cards, which record your wagers and duration of play. The higher your theoretical loss—calculated as the house edge multiplied by your total amount wagered—the more comps you can earn. This system rewards consistent play and higher stakes, but it’s important to always gamble responsibly and within your limits.
